WebThis study suggests that patients with ascites who undergo gastrostomy tube placement have increased mortality, length of stay, and hospital charges. The results of this study … WebBackground: Patients with ascites resulting from chronic debilitating diseases often require non-oral enteral nutrition and undergo placement of a percutaneous endoscopic gastrostomy (PEG) tube. The aim of our study was to assess the nationwide trends and outcomes of PEG tube placement among patients with ascites. Methods

Web18 rows · A total of 38,175 of inpatient PEG tube placements were identified using ICD-9 code within the NIS ... WebA PEG was successfully placed using the push technique without complications. Six months after placement the patient was doing well with his PEG feedings and had no complications of peritonitis or ascitic fluid leak. Ascites and varices have been relative contraindications in placement of gastrostomy tubes either endoscopically or radiologically.

WebSep 1, 2024 · This study examined the safety of placing percutaneous endoscopic gastrostomy (PEG) tube in people with liver cirrhosis. The target population was further subdivided into people with ascites (case group) and people without ascites (control). We … National Center for Biotechnology Information WebAscites is thought to be a contraindication to PEG placement, because leakage of gastric contents can occur, with consequent peritonitis or peristomal leakage.
